So, are you wanting her to hatch some chicks? If so, first step will be providing a safe place to do so that is protected from pests and predators....this may be in the coop or in a private area you set up just for her.
If you keep her with the flock the next step will be deciding how many eggs to set, marking those eggs (sharpie is great for this)and then checking her nest daily to remove unmarked eggs. This prevents having a nest full of eggs that are all at different stages of development which leads to the hen abandoning some to care for the first to hatch (generally she will wait 24-48 hours from the first hatch).
Do you have a plan for any chicks that may hatch. ..especially the cockerels?
